Viet Nam Fatherland Front reinforces its core role in strengthening national unity

15/01/2026 - 10:01
The conference was convened by the Standing Committee of the Viet Nam Fatherland Front in accordance with the Charter of the Viet Nam Fatherland Front and its full-term working programme. The meeting brought together senior Party and State leaders, former leaders, members of the Central Committee of the Viet Nam Fatherland Front, and representatives of socio-political organizations and mass organizations.

Addressing the conference, delegates highly appreciated the achievements of the entire Viet Nam Fatherland Front’s system in 2025, especially in the context of organisational restructuring and the implementation of major political tasks. Despite a heavy workload, the Fatherland Front at all levels demonstrated strong political determination, flexibility and a high sense of responsibility, contributing to social consensus and stability.

The conference discussed and provided feedback on several important draft documents, including the 2025 Review Report, the Programme for Coordination and Unified Action in 2026, and the Political Report to be submitted to the 11th National Congress of the Viet Nam Fatherland Front (2026–2031). Many delegates emphasized the need to further clarify the Front’s role in promoting sustainable development, enhancing social welfare, protecting legitimate rights and interests of the people, and strengthening public trust.

A number of opinions also highlighted emerging concerns of the public regarding ethical standards and professional capacity of a segment of officials, as well as uncertainties in the regional and global situation. Delegates stressed the importance of proactive measures to safeguard political security, national sovereignty and social stability, while reaffirming the strong determination of the people to stand together with the Party and the State in national construction and defence.

Digital transformation was identified as a key breakthrough. Delegates noted the positive results achieved through the implementation of the “Digital Fatherland Front” initiative, including online platforms for receiving and handling citizens’ feedback, operational management systems, and tools supporting social supervision and policy consultation. These efforts were seen as essential steps towards modernising the Front’s operations and enhancing its effectiveness in the digital era.

The conference also approved important personnel arrangements with unanimous consensus, reflecting unity and shared commitment within the Viet Nam Fatherland Front’s system.
